The BRICS summit in New Delhi highlights divisions and cooperation among emerging powers as they navigate wars and economic challenges.

  • Russian, Chinese, Iranian, and Indian leaders are attending the BRICS summit in New Delhi this weekend.
  • Chinese President Xi Jinping is making his first visit to India since 2019.
  • Trade and border issues between India and China are expected to be discussed during the summit.
  • The summit's agenda is influenced by ongoing wars in Ukraine and the Middle East.
  • Security measures in New Delhi have caused significant traffic disruptions as the city prepares for the summit.

Leaders of the BRICS countries are gathering in New Delhi for a summit focused on economic cooperation, with global conflicts and internal rivalries shaping discussions.

The summit brings together major emerging economies at a time of heightened geopolitical tensions, testing the bloc's ability to maintain unity and influence global affairs.

Observers are watching for outcomes on trade, border issues, and the group's stance on international conflicts. The summit's resolutions may indicate the future direction of BRICS cooperation.
